About
Roundhill is a club-style ski area above Lake Tekapo in the Canterbury high country of New Zealand's South Island. It claims the country's biggest lift-served vertical at 783 m, much of it reached by the Heritage Express, billed as the world's longest and steepest rope tow, alongside two T-bars over wide intermediate snow. Terrain runs roughly 20 percent beginner, 45 percent intermediate, and 35 percent advanced, with views across the Two Thumb Range.

Frequently Asked Questions
How many lifts does Roundhill have?
Roundhill has 3 ski lifts.
What is the vertical drop at Roundhill?
Roundhill has a vertical drop of 2,568 feet (783 meters).
What is the peak elevation of Roundhill?
The summit of Roundhill sits at 6,998 feet (2,133 meters) above sea level.
How many trails does Roundhill have?
Roundhill has 14 marked trails.
How big is the skiable terrain at Roundhill?
Roundhill covers 1,359.05 acres (550 hectares) of skiable terrain.
Does Roundhill offer night skiing?
No, Roundhill does not offer night skiing.
Does Roundhill have snowmaking?
Yes, Roundhill has snowmaking to supplement natural snowfall and extend the ski season.
How much snow does Roundhill get each year?
Roundhill averages around 300 inches (762 cm) of snowfall per season.
